python下载官网:Download Python | Python.org pycharm下载官网:https://www.jetbrains.com/pycharm/download/#section=windows退出pyhon:exit(),ctrl+Z#  单行注释        &nb
转载 2023-09-24 20:42:09
300阅读
# Python SQL语法检查工具的开发指南 作为一名刚入行的小白,开发一个Python SQL语法检查工具听起来可能有点复杂。其实,整个过程可以分为几个简单的步骤。本文将帮助你一步一步搭建这样一个工具。 ## 开发流程 在开始之前,我们先来看看整个流程。使用表格形式来清晰展示每个步骤: | 步骤 | 描述 | |------|----------
原创 2024-10-15 06:27:23
231阅读
# SQL语法检查工具:使用Python实现 在现代软件开发中,SQL(结构化查询语言)被广泛用于与数据库交互。保证SQL语句的正确性至关重要,因为错误的SQL语句不仅会导致程序崩溃,还可能导致数据的损坏。因此,开发一个有效的SQL语法检查工具显得尤为重要。在本文中,我们将介绍如何使用Python开发一个简单的SQL语法检查工具,并提供相关的代码示例。 ## SQL语法检查工具的基本概念 S
原创 8月前
275阅读
python是一门动态语言。在给python传参数的时候并没有严格的类型限制。写python程序的时候,发现错误经常只能在执行的时候发现。有一些错误由于隐藏的比较深,只有特定逻辑才会触发,往往导致需要花很多时间才能将语法错误慢慢排查出来。其实有一些错误是很明显的,假如能在写程序的时候发现这些错误,就能提高工作效率。最近我发现,可以用pyflakes这个程序对python语法进行语法检查,这样可
转载 2023-10-05 13:42:46
97阅读
Python语法查缺补漏 第一章:基础语法一、Number数据类型1. 不同进制的整数2. 复数Complex二、String数据类型三、List数据类型四、Tuple数据类型五、Set数据类型1.定义2. 创建3. 性质六、Dictionary数据类型1. 概述2. 创建字典3. 访问字典元素七、运算符1. 占位运算符2. 身份运算符3. 成员运算符4. 序列运算符 一、Number数据类型1
要做自定义的lint检查,首先要理解一个Abstract Syntax Tree(简称AST)抽象语法树的概念。它是一个java程序完成编译所必要的前期工作,将java代码的语法按照树结构解析存储起来。而我们要做的lint检查就是基于这个抽象语法树的检查。下面,我从实现一个自定义的lint(检查变量名是否按要求命名)来讲解一下怎么实现。首先,我们需要做的是一个准备的工作,就是引入lint包:(总不
Python 有两种错误很容易辨认:语法错误和异常。语法错误Python语法错误或者称之为解析错,是初学者经常碰到的,如下实例>>> while True print('Hello world') File "<stdin>", line 1, in ? while True print('Hello world')
文章目录安装和配置1. 安装2. 检查是否安装3. 生成默认配置文件4. 查看帮助文件快速上手1. 测试单个文件2. 测试整个工程3. 生成报告样例4. 根据意见修改进阶知识1. 各异常处理方法(持续更新 ...)2. 在一个Python程序中调用 pylint3. 配置高级操作4. 局部关闭某告警类型 安装和配置1. 安装> pip install pylint2. 检查是否安装>
静态代码检查是开发工作中不可缺少的一环,毕竟对于程序化的工作人的眼睛是不可靠的,更何况是自己的眼睛看自己的代码。即使最后的运行结果通过,但可能存在一些未定义的变量、定义了但最后没用过的变量、分号有没有加(看团队规则)以及其他的问题。给力的工具必不可缺。 在本文要介绍的JSHint之前还有JSLint,道格拉斯的作品,应该是JavaScript精粹的附属产物。。。
如果你经常使用的是C/C++等编译语言,你可能对某些动态语言就不是很放心了,如果你对此有相关想法时,你就可以点击以下的文章查看Python语法检查是如何解决相关问题了。 AD: Python作为一种动态语言,它在搭建比较大的系统的时候,可能会出现一些相关的问题,就针对这一问题Python语法检查会给出相关的解决方案,以下是文章的具体介绍。那么就让我们一起分享其中的知识 。 习惯了C/C++等
# Python 在线语法自动检查工具 在现代编程的世界中,Python 以其简洁的语法和强大的功能备受欢迎。然而,在编写代码的过程中,语法错误常常会导致程序的崩溃或者意外的输出。因此,使用一个有效的在线语法自动检查工具,可以帮助程序员在编写代码的同时,及时发现并修正问题,让代码质量大大提升。 ## Python 语法检查工具概述 在线 Python 语法检查工具能够实时分析代码的语法,以找
原创 10月前
346阅读
python语法相对于一般语言的语法比较严格。对于刚刚从前端入门python的我来说,有时候代码写完了,然后报错,好多语法错误。所以这个时候一个好的语法验证插件是很好的。linter-flake8这个插件刚开始安装的时候,是每打一个字符,每保存一次都会验证,很恶心。后来才知道他是和python中的flake8插件一起使用的。
转载 2023-05-28 14:40:52
199阅读
LuaPandaLuaPanda 是一个基于 VS Code 的 lua 代码工具,设计目标是简单易用。它支持多种开发框架,主要提供以下功能:代码补全(code completion)代码片段(snippet completion)定义跳转(definition)生成注释(comment generation)类型推断(limited type inference)代码格式化(formatting
SQL (结构化查询语言)是用于执行查询的语法。但是 SQL 语言也包含用于更新、插入和删除记录的语法。一个自动整理SQL文格式的工具,很好用的,适合各语言的开发人员。并且适应于sql语法分析,SQL 的数据定义语言 (DDL) 部分使我们有能力创建或删除表格。我们也可以定义索引(键),规定表之间的链接,以及施加表间的约束。需要验证SQL语法的准确性, 比如输入了错误的语法,她能够自动提
词法扫描 虽然 Lua 的字符串模式匹配是非常强大,但需要更强大的东西。pl.lexer.scan可以提供标记字符串,按标记机分类数字、字符串等。 > lua -lpl Lua 5.1.4 Copyright (C) 1994-2008 Lua.org, PUC-Rio > tok = lexer.scan 'alpha = sin(1.5)' > = tok() i
转载 2024-05-23 19:23:24
146阅读
**SQL语法--------------------------------------查询语句**数据库表名:employees表名:departments查询模板#【】表示里面内容可省略 select (distinct) 查询列名 from 表名 【别名】 【inner】||【right】||【left】||join 表名 【别名】 on 连接条件 where 筛选条件 group by
转载 2024-06-28 04:35:36
0阅读
根据worklog的描述,该特性主要是为了解决WAIT_UNTIL_SQL_THREAD_AFTER_GTIDS的缺点:#该功能依赖于slave来运行,如果复制线程没有启动或者出错了,就会返回错误。在某些情况下我们需要一直等待;#返回的是执行的事件的个数,这通常是没有意义的,返回成功或者失败即可。引入新的语法:WAIT_FOR_EXECUTED_GTID_SET(GTID_SET [, TIMEO
# MySQL语法检查工具在线:一个必备的开发助手 在软件开发过程中,数据库是一个不可或缺的组成部分。MySQL作为一种流行的关系型数据库管理系统,被广泛应用于各种项目中。在编写SQL语句时,难免会遇到语法错误。如果你是开发者,如何确保你的SQL代码准确无误呢?答案就是使用在线的MySQL语法检查工具。 ## 什么是MySQL语法检查工具? MySQL语法检查工具可以帮助开发者快速识别和修正
原创 2024-10-02 03:48:06
812阅读
摘要英文语法检查功能对写作英文paper具有很大的帮助意义,而且能节省很多时间。本文介绍了使用TexStudio写作latex格式的paper时,如何配置语法检查插件实现实时的语法检查功能。另外,在文末介绍了内嵌的PDF阅读器正反向跳转配置。 1.前言TexStudio 是一个跨平台(Windows/Linux/MacOS)的图形界面的latex编译器。支持代码高亮,自动补齐,语法提示,
Catalog API简介    Spark中的DataSet和Dataframe API支持结构化分析。结构化分析的一个重要的方面是管理元数据。这些元数据可能是一些临时元数据(比如临时表)、SQLContext上注册的UDF以及持久化的元数据(比如Hivemeta store或者HCatalog)。Spark的早期版本是没有标准的API来访问这些元数据的。用户通常使用查询语句
转载 2024-09-02 15:41:38
245阅读
  • 1
  • 2
  • 3
  • 4
  • 5